State Police Make Another Arrest In Kidnapping And Murder of Ithaca Man

Advertisement

An 11th arrest has been made in the investigation of the kidnapping and murder of Thomas Rath.


State Police have arrested 39 year old Kysha S. Radcliff of Dryden and charged her with Kidnapping in the 1st, a class “A” Felony for her role in the case. State Police continued saying the investigation remains ongoing.

On August 28th, officials from the New York State Police, Ithaca Police, Tompkins County Sheriff’s Office, and the offices of both the Tompkins and Tioga County District Attorney’s Office announced the arrest of 10 suspects involved in Rath’s disappearance. You can find the original story below:
